Top latest Five what is md5 technology Urban news

Sadly, it may possibly with MD5. The truth is, back again in 2004, researchers managed to develop two diverse inputs that gave exactly the same MD5 hash. This vulnerability is usually exploited by undesirable actors to sneak in malicious facts.

The method is made up of padding, dividing into blocks, initializing internal variables, and iterating by way of compression capabilities on Every block to produce the ultimate hash value.

In 2004 it had been demonstrated that MD5 will not be collision-resistant.[27] Therefore, MD5 is not really suitable for applications like SSL certificates or digital signatures that rely on this home for digital safety. Researchers In addition found a lot more really serious flaws in MD5, and described a feasible collision attack—a method to create a set of inputs for which MD5 provides equivalent checksums.

In case you’ve been paying near attention, you will have understood that this goes versus among the key requirements of a cryptographic hash purpose, that they might take inputs of any duration and always output a fixed dimensions hash.

Threat actors can power collisions that should then deliver a electronic signature that should be accepted with the receiver. Although It is far from the actual sender, the collision presents exactly the same hash price so the risk actor’s information will be verified and approved as authentic. What programs use MD5?

Picture you've just penned quite possibly the most lovely letter in your friend abroad, but you wish to make sure it won't get tampered with for the duration of its journey. You decide to seal the envelope, but in lieu of using just any outdated sticker, you utilize a unique, uncopyable seal.

Many of the attacker needs to create two colliding information is often a template file using a 128-byte block of data, aligned with a 64-byte boundary, that can be improved freely through the collision-obtaining algorithm. An instance MD5 collision, with the two messages differing in six bits, is: d131dd02c5e6eec4 693d9a0698aff95c 2fcab58712467eab 4004583eb8fb7f89

Flame used MD5 hash collisions to generate copyright Microsoft update certificates utilized to authenticate significant units. The good thing is, the vulnerability was discovered immediately, in addition to a program update was issued to shut this protection hole. This concerned switching to utilizing SHA-1 for Microsoft certificates.

Our choices may well not address or secure versus every type of crime, fraud, or danger we generate about. Our intention is to enhance recognition about Cyber Basic safety. You should overview entire Conditions through enrollment or set up. Take into account that no you can avert all identification theft or cybercrime, and that LifeLock does not observe all transactions in the slightest degree corporations. The Norton and LifeLock models are part of tải sunwin Gen Electronic Inc. 

the process is usually a one particular-way perform. This means, Should you have the hash, you should not manage to reverse it to seek out the original facts. In this way, you can Check out information integrity devoid of exposing the data alone.

The MD5 hash functionality’s protection is regarded as being severely compromised. Collisions are available inside of seconds, and they can be useful for malicious purposes. In actual fact, in 2012, the Flame adware that infiltrated A large number of desktops and units in Iran was regarded as on the list of most troublesome protection issues of the 12 months.

Revealed as RFC 1321 all over thirty decades ago, the MD5 message-digest algorithm is still greatly used these days. Using the MD5 algorithm, a 128-bit a lot more compact output could be designed from the concept input of variable size. It is a form of cryptographic hash that is definitely meant to deliver electronic signatures, compressing significant data files into lesser kinds in a very safe way then encrypting them with A non-public ( or key) crucial for being matched having a public key. MD5 will also be utilized to detect file corruption or inadvertent improvements in huge collections of information as a command-line implementation using popular Laptop languages for example Java, Perl, or C.

An additional method is to make use of MD5 in combination with other cryptographic procedures. Visualize this for a protection crew, in which Each and every member brings their very own strengths. For instance, you could use MD5 for velocity and Merge it using a slower but more secure algorithm for significant facts.

Considering that we have already talked about how the concept digest algorithm (MD5) in hashing is not the most secure alternative around, there's a chance you're questioning — what can I use as a substitute? Perfectly, I'm glad you requested. Let's examine a lot of the alternatives.

Leave a Reply

Your email address will not be published. Required fields are marked *